After being an idiot in my younger days (4 defaults on file due to come off this year) and being rejected for credit for years next have finally given me a 2nd chance.
I plan to spend a little each month on it and pay it off in full each month.
How long should i do this before applying for further credit like Credit cards?

I had a NEXT account for a year before applying for a credit card. You definitely need to let your new account bed in; at the very least the account should be six months old before you apply for anything new, but for me a year old is much better target...BCSC Member 70:j
